11.3-million LPG users give up subsidy
NEW DELHI: Out of 165 million LPG users, 11.3 million people have given up their cooking gas subsidy as part of the government’s ‘Give It Up’ programme, which was rolled out in March last year. The programme has helped the government save 1,100 crore in subsidies. Prime Minister Narendra Modi will on May 1 launch an ambitious 8,000-crore scheme to provide 50 million free LPG connections to below poverty line families using money saved. “We appealed to affluent Indians to give up their subsidy voluntarily. Now, we have an outreach programme to ensure people earning over 10 lakh per year to give up subsidy,” oil minister Dharmendra Pradhan said.
